Prior to the SK 4, record players were housed in heavy, faux-antique wooden cabinetry designed to look like traditional furniture. Rams, alongside Hans Gugelot, stripped the cabinet down to a clean white metal sheet flanked by light elmwood panels. They introduced a revolutionary clear Plexiglas cover, exposing the mechanical arm and turntable. This choice was initially criticized but quickly became the industry blueprint for audio equipment globally. The T 3 Pocket Radio (1958)

Dieter Rams transformed the landscape of industrial design. His philosophy, often summarized by the phrase "Less, but better" ( Weniger, aber besser ), served as the foundation for Braun audio equipment, Vitsoe furniture, and the modern consumer electronics we use today.
